Search results
We did not find results for: lago del mar christmas lights drive through massachusetts beach town.
Check spelling or type a new query.
Related searches lago del mar christmas lights drive through massachusetts beach town
We did not find results for: lago del mar christmas lights drive through massachusetts beach town.
Check spelling or type a new query.